NOT IN USE Indicator
The white NOT IN USE indicator comes on when these
conditions are true:
* External power is available
* The EPC is open
* Both ground service transfer relays are de-energized.
FLIGHT INTERPHONE Jack
You use the flight interphone jack to talk with only the flight
compartment. You use this jack when it is important that no
other person talks over your communication.
See the flight interphone section for more information.
(SECTION 23-51)
SERVICE INTERPHONE Jack
You use the service interphone jack to talk with other areas
inside and outside the airplane. Many people can use this at the
same time.
See the service interphone section for more information.
(SECTION 23-41)

PILOT CALL Switch
You use the PILOT CALL switch to operate a bell in the flight
compartment. This alerts a person in the flight compartment to
talk with you.
See the communications chapter for more information.
(CHAPTER 23)
NOSE WHEEL WELL Light Control Switch
You use this switch to turn on the lights in the wheel well.
See the lighting chapter for more information. (CHAPTER 33)
External Power Receptacle
The external power receptacle has these six pins:
* Three pins for each AC power phase (pins A, B, C)
* One pin for ground (pin N)
* Two short pins for BPCU interlock logic (pins E, F).

Purpose
The external power contactor (EPC) connects 115v ac, 400 Hz, 3
phase external power to the tie bus.
Location
The EPC is in power distribution panel 2 (PDP 2).
General Description
The contactor mechanism has a close coil and a hold coil. After
the EPC closes, switches inside the contactor change position
and remove power to the close coil. The hold coil keeps the
contactor in the closed position.
The contactor has two types of contacts: primary and auxiliary.
The primary contacts allow power from the external power
source to the bus tie breakers (BTBs). The auxiliary contacts
have these functions:
* EPC position control
* EPC position feedback to BPCU
* Bus power indication on the P5 panel.
Electrical power keeps the EPC in the closed position. The EPC
opens when this power goes away.
Training Information Point
The EPC looks like the generator breakers and bus tie breakers.
However, the EPC has a different part number and operates
differently. The EPC and the breakers have a placard which
identifies it.

Bus Power Control Unit
The bus power control unit (BPCU) supplies these functions:
* External power contactor (EPC) control
* AC distribution bus protection
* External power monitoring and protection
* Flight compartment indication
* Bus and galley load shed
* Ground service power source control
* Refueling station power
* Built-in test equipment for fault isolation.
